Concrete Deck Sealing in Kitsap County, WA
Concrete deck sealing services involve applying a protective coating to outdoor concrete surfaces such as patios, porches, and walkways. This process helps prevent water penetration, surface damage, and staining caused by exposure to the elements. Homeowners often request this service to extend the lifespan of their decks, maintain a clean appearance, and reduce the need for repairs over time. Projects can range from sealing small residential patios to larger outdoor entertainment areas, ensuring the concrete remains durable and visually appealing.
Before requesting concrete deck sealing, property owners typically want to understand the type of sealant used, its suitability for their specific surface, and the preparation required for optimal results. It’s important to consider the current condition of the concrete, including cracks or surface deterioration, which may need addressing prior to sealing. Additionally, understanding how often sealing should be reapplied can help maintain the protection and appearance of the deck, ensuring it continues to serve as a safe and attractive outdoor space.

Common Concrete Deck Sealing Jobs
Concrete driveway sealing - helps protect against stains, cracks, and weather damage.
Patio sealing services - enhances durability and maintains the appearance of outdoor living areas.
Garage floor sealing - prevents oil spills and wear from daily vehicle use.
Pool deck sealing - reduces slipping hazards and shields against water damage.
Walkway sealing - extends the lifespan of concrete paths and reduces maintenance needs.
Stamped concrete sealing - preserves decorative patterns and vibrant colors over time.
Concrete Deck Sealing Questions
What is concrete deck sealing? It is a protective coating applied to concrete decks to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.
Why should property owners consider sealing their concrete deck?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the deck and maintains its appearance by preventing cracks and surface deterioration.
What types of decks benefit most from sealing? Concrete decks exposed to weather elements, such as patios and porches, are ideal candidates for sealing.
How often should a concrete deck be sealed? Typically,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years to maintain optimal protection and appearance.
